White still king of the road

Date:

Share post:

Julian “Michael Jackson” White is still the “world boss”.
Before a standing room only crowd at the Belfield court on Sunday night, White proved that he is still the best road tennis player in Barbados with a hard fought come-from-behind 17-21, 21-17, 21-16 win over Mark “Venom” Griffith.
It was a performance for the ages from White, who combined solid defence with occasional attack on his way to retaining his title.
There is a new road tennis prodigy in 15-year-old Keon Murrell, who won the “B” class in convincing manner. (RB)
